>>> Currently, gcc-5 packages are really big because the files under
>>> /usr/lib/gcc/x86_64-linux-gnu/5 are not stripped, and each one of
>>> lto1, cc1 and cc1plus is about 130MB.
>>>
>>> Please, can those files be striped in the default installation?
>>
>> I'd like to avoid this, and only change that near the next Debian release.
>> These binaries are linked against libbacktrace to provide a verbose 
>> backtrace on
>> internal compiler errors, which you can't get with stripped binaries.
> 
> Linking against libbacktrace seems completely fine.  However, can
> libbacktrace not use detached debug symbols, as found in -dbg packages?

No.

Plus, Basile mentions that plugins won't work anymore with stripped binaries,
however I fail to see why that would be the case. We had clang plugin working in
the past too.
